Product Description
The HP J9307AZ is a high-performance network switch module from the ProCurve zl series, designed to deliver robust Gigabit Ethernet connectivity for enterprise environments. It features 24 ports, each capable of operating at 1000 Mbps (1 Gbps), providing ample bandwidth for demanding network applications and high-traffic devices. A key feature of the J9307AZ is its support for PoE+ (IEEE 802.3at), which allows the switch to deliver electrical power over the Ethernet cables to connected devices such as IP phones, wireless access points, and security cameras. This eliminates the need for separate power adapters for these devices, simplifying installation and reducing cable clutter. As part of the ProCurve zl architecture, this module integrates seamlessly into compatible HP chassis, offering scalability and advanced management features.
